Well done to our U15 Football Talent Academy, who took part in a charity kick-a-thon over the weekend in aid of the Variety Foundation 👏💙
70 players took part with over €10,000 raised, as they smashed their target- reaching over 100,000 kicks over a 2-hour period 🔥
The Variety Foundation supports children with special needs and disabilities & the money raised will go towards buying special mobility trikes for children and young adults with mobility issues across Dublin.
